Why Bradenton Beach Puts Different Demands on Siding
Bradenton Beach sits on a barrier island exposed to the Gulf of Mexico, and that exposure changes what "good siding" means. Homes here take a steady combination of salt-laden air, wind-driven rain, intense year-round UV, and the threat of hurricane-force gusts during the season. Any one of those on its own is manageable. Together, over years, they punish a siding product's fasteners, seams, paint film, and substrate faster than almost anywhere else in Manatee County.
Salt air corrodes exposed metal fasteners and trim over time, which is why fastener choice and flashing detail matter as much as the siding panel itself. Wind-driven rain finds any gap in a lap joint or a poorly caulked penetration and pushes water sideways into the wall assembly, not just down. UV breaks down pigments and resins in lesser paint systems, leading to fading and chalking well before a homeowner expects to repaint. And wind uplift during tropical systems tests every nail, clip, and overlap in the installation — not just the rating printed on the product box.
None of this means siding is a losing battle on the island. It means the product and the installation both have to be matched to the environment, not just to a price point.

What Correct Fiber Cement Installation Involves Here
Fiber cement itself — dense, cement-based board that doesn't rot, warp, or feed pests — is a strong starting point for a Gulf-front home. But the material is only half the equation. A correct installation on Bradenton Beach accounts for details that get skipped on easier inland jobs:
- Fastener spacing and type matched to the local wind zone, not the manufacturer's minimum inland spec
- Rainscreen or proper drainage plane behind the siding so any moisture that gets past the surface has somewhere to go
- Correct starter strip and flashing at the base of walls, window and door heads, and any roof-to-wall transitions
- Sealed and back-primed cut edges wherever a board is field-cut, since a raw cut edge is the fastest path for moisture into the board
- Proper lap and clearance from grade, decks, and roof lines so standing water and splash-back don't sit against the bottom course
Skip any one of these and you can still end up with premature caulk failure, streaking at trim joints, or moisture intrusion behind the cladding — even though the siding itself is a good product. This is where most of the "siding failures" homeowners hear about actually originate: installation shortcuts, not the material.

James Hardie Product Lines Suited to This Climate
Not every Hardie product is identical, and matching the right line to a Gulf-front home is part of doing the job correctly.
| Product | Best Use on Bradenton Beach | Why It Fits |
|---|---|---|
| HardiePlank Lap Siding (HZ5) | Primary wall cladding, most homes | Engineered for high-humidity, hurricane-exposed zones |
| HardiePanel Vertical Siding | Accent walls, gable ends, coastal/board-and-batten looks | Clean vertical lines that shed wind-driven rain well |
| HardieTrim Boards | Corners, fascia, window and door surrounds | Matches siding durability so trim doesn't fail first |
| HardieSoffit Panels | Eaves and overhangs | Resists moisture and pests in humid, shaded areas |
ColorPlus finishes are available across these product lines in a range of colors designed to hold up under direct coastal sun, which matters on an island where afternoon glare off the water intensifies UV exposure on west- and south-facing walls.
Fiber Cement vs. the Alternatives, Honestly
Homeowners on the island often ask why we don't offer cheaper alternatives. Here's the honest comparison, without overstating anyone's shortcomings:
| Factor | Vinyl Siding | Wood / Engineered Wood | James Hardie Fiber Cement |
|---|---|---|---|
| Wind resistance | Can deform or blow off in high gusts | Adequate if installed and maintained well | Rated for high-wind installation when installed to spec |
| Salt air / moisture | Doesn't rot, but seams and fasteners can fail | Vulnerable to rot and swelling without diligent upkeep | Cement-based, does not rot or absorb moisture like wood |
| UV / color retention | Fades and can look "plastic" over time | Field paint fades faster, needs repainting cycles | Factory ColorPlus finish resists fading longer |
| Fire | Combustible | Combustible | Non-combustible core material |
| Upfront cost | Lowest | Mid-range, varies by species/product | Higher upfront, longer service life |

Living With Fiber Cement Siding in a Salt-Air Environment
Correctly installed Hardie siding is genuinely low-maintenance, but "low-maintenance" isn't "zero-maintenance" on an island. A simple annual routine keeps it performing:
- Rinse salt residue off the siding a few times a year, especially after storms, using a garden hose — no pressure washer aimed directly at seams or trim
- Inspect caulking at trim joints, window and door surrounds, and penetrations annually; recaulk if it's cracked or pulling away
- Check for and clear any debris buildup where siding meets roof lines or decks, so water doesn't sit against the bottom edge
- Watch for any soft spots, staining, or bubbling paint, which can signal a moisture issue worth addressing early rather than later
Compare that to the repainting cycles wood siding demands or the seam and fastener checks vinyl needs after wind events, and the maintenance case for fiber cement on this coastline holds up well.

Questions Worth Asking Before You Hire
- Is the crew licensed and insured to work in Manatee County, and can they provide proof?
- Will they inspect and repair damaged substrate before installing new siding, or install over what's there?
- What fastener pattern and spacing will they use, and is it matched to this property's wind exposure?
- Is the product line they're proposing actually rated for this coastal environment, or just what they had on the truck?
- Do they have experience specifically on barrier island or Gulf-front homes, not just siding in general?
- What does the written warranty actually cover — material, labor, or both — and for how long?
If a contractor can't answer these clearly and in writing, that's worth noticing before you sign anything.
